Jul 21, 1998NOAMNOA MAILED - SOU REQUIRED FROM APPLICANTA Notice of Allowance means your intent-to-use application cleared examination and opposition but is not registered yet. You must file a Statement of Use showing the mark in commerce, or request an extension, before the deadline — usually six months from the notice date.
Mar 5, 1998ETOFEXTENSION OF TIME TO OPPOSE RECEIVED
Feb 3, 1998PUBOPUBLISHED FOR OPPOSITIONYour mark was published in the USPTO Official Gazette for a 30-day opposition window. During that period, third parties who believe they would be harmed can file an opposition. If no opposition is filed, prosecution usually continues toward registration or a Notice of Allowance.
